Built-Up Roofing (BUR) Systems: Traditional and Reliable
Built-up roofing has been around for more than 100 years. It’s simple and effective, like a good handshake. Layers of bitumen and reinforcing fabrics create a tough, waterproof membrane. The top layer of gravel or mineral granules reflects sunlight and protects the layers beneath. In Phoenix’s intense heat, this reflection matters.
The system works well here in Arizona. Multiple layers mean multiple barriers against water. When monsoon rains come, that matters. BUR systems typically last 20 to 30 years with proper maintenance. They’re also resistant to foot traffic, making them ideal for roofs with frequent maintenance requirements.
Modified Bitumen Roofing: Modern Evolution of Built-Up Systems
Modified bitumen takes the traditional approach and adds polymer-modified bitumen layers. The result is stronger and more flexible. These systems handle temperature changes well, which matters in our desert climate where days are hot and nights can be cool.
Installation is straightforward. Some systems are torch-applied, others use cold adhesives. The surface is usually light-colored, reflecting Arizona’s intense sunlight. Single-Ply Membrane Roofing: Modern and Versatile
Single-ply membranes have gained popularity for good reason. They’re lightweight, flexible, and quick to install. The two main types are EPDM (rubber) and TPO/PVC (thermoplastic). Both work well in Arizona’s climate, but each has its strengths.
EPDM Roofing Systems: Durability Meets Simplicity
EPDM is like a tough rubber sheet. It’s black, which means it absorbs heat, but white coatings can be applied. The material stands up to UV radiation and ozone. It’s flexible and can handle building movement well. Installation is straightforward, and repairs are usually simple.

TPO and PVC Roofing: Energy Efficient Solutions
TPO and PVC are white or light-colored by nature. They reflect sunlight well, which helps keep buildings cooler. This can mean significant energy savings in Phoenix’s hot climate. These materials weld at the seams, creating a strong, uniform surface.
Both materials resist chemicals and UV radiation well. They’re becoming increasingly popular for commercial buildings in Arizona. The energy savings can help offset the initial installation cost over time.
Metal Roofing Systems: Long-Lasting and Sustainable
Metal roofing stands up to time like a mountain stands up to wind. It’s strong, durable, and can last 50 years or more. In Arizona’s climate, metal roofs offer excellent protection against both sun and rain.
The initial cost is higher than some other options, but the longevity makes up for it. Metal roofs can be coated with reflective materials to improve energy efficiency. They’re also fully recyclable, making them an environmentally conscious choice.
Spray Polyurethane Foam (SPF) Roofing: Perfect for Arizona’s Climate
SPF roofing is particularly well-suited to Arizona’s climate. It starts as a liquid that expands into foam, creating a seamless, insulating layer. The foam is then covered with a protective coating. This system fills all gaps and creates an excellent thermal barrier.
The insulation value is exceptional, which matters in our extreme desert temperatures. SPF can be applied over most existing roof systems, making it a good option for renovation projects. It’s also renewable – new coating can be applied to extend the life of the system.
Green Roofing Systems: Sustainable Solutions for Urban Environments
Even in our desert climate, green roofing is possible. These systems require careful planning and proper waterproofing, but they can provide significant benefits. They help manage stormwater, reduce urban heat island effect, and create usable space.

Choosing the Right System for Your Building
Selecting the right commercial roofing system depends on several factors:
– Building structure and load capacity
– Local climate conditions
– Budget considerations
– Energy efficiency goals
– Expected roof traffic
– Maintenance requirements
